The Role of Programming in AI Expertise

At the heart of AI lies programming. Proficiency in programming languages such as Python, R, and C++ is crucial for individuals to develop AI models, algorithms, and applications. Knowledge of data structures and algorithms is fundamental to effectively manipulate and analyze vast amounts of data.

Machine Learning and Deep Learning

Machine Learning (ML) and Deep Learning (DL) are pivotal to the advancement of AI. ML algorithms enable computers to learn from data and make predictions or decisions autonomously. DL, a subset of ML, employs neural networks to simulate human brain functionality, enhancing AI’s ability to handle complex tasks like image and speech recognition.

The significance of Mathematics and Statistics in AI’s understanding and reasoning abilities is paramount. AI’s proficiency in understanding and reasoning is built upon a strong foundation in Mathematics and Statistics. Concepts such as linear algebra, calculus, and probability theory provide the necessary tools for modeling, optimization, and probabilistic reasoning.

The Pivotal Role of Libraries and Frameworks in the AI Realm

Libraries and frameworks in AI, such as TensorFlow, PyTorch, and scikit-learn, provide pre-built tools and functionalities that accelerate the development and deployment of AI solutions. These tools aid in tasks like data preprocessing, model training, and evaluation.

Empowering AI through Natural Language Processing (NLP)

Natural Language Processing (NLP) empowers AI to understand, interpret, and generate human language. NLP techniques, including sentiment analysis, named entity recognition, and machine translation, enable AI systems to comprehend and process textual data effectively.

The Indispensable Skills of Data Science and Data Analysis in AI

Data is the lifeblood of AI, and proficiency in Data Science and Data Analysis is essential for extracting insights, identifying patterns, and making informed decisions. Skills in data cleaning, feature selection, and statistical analysis are crucial for effective AI implementation.

The Importance of Soft Skills in the AI Field

While technical skills are vital, soft skills play an equally important role. Critical thinking, problem-solving, effective communication, and collaboration skills enable AI professionals to work effectively within multidisciplinary teams, envision AI solutions, and drive innovation.

Proficiency in Cloud Computing for Harnessing the Full Potential of AI

To unlock the full potential of AI, proficiency in cloud computing is indispensable. Cloud platforms like Amazon Web Services (AWS), Google Cloud, and Microsoft Azure provide scalable infrastructure and resources for AI development, deployment, and management.

Understanding the Ethical Ramifications of AI Systems

As AI systems increasingly shape society, it becomes crucial to understand the ethical implications. AI technologies raise concerns regarding bias, privacy, job displacement, and the impact on various societal spheres. Awareness and consideration of these ethical ramifications are vital for responsible AI development and deployment.
